Consolidated Balance Sheet by Accounting Period - Some balances way off
I've run a consolidated BS by Accounting Period. Retained Earnings and Cumulative Translation Adjustment are way off. It's as though the report is cumulatively summing the entire retained earnings balance for the current fiscal year every period, e.g.:
BS by Accounting Period:
Jun 2012 Retained Earnings: 180
July 2012 Retained Earnings: 250
Compare to the BS as of July 2012
Retained Earnings: 70
As far as the CTA balances, I can't make any sense of them. Anyone seen this before? I've filed a case with support, and will update if I learn anything, but any insight would be great.
